Unpacking the Educational Benefits of Bruder Toys
Bruder toys are widely recognized for their exceptional detail and durability, often likened to miniature engineering marvels. However, their true value extends far beyond their robust construction, offering a wealth of developmental opportunities. The immersive play experiences facilitated by these toys contribute significantly to a child’s holistic growth, providing a hands-on learning environment.
These **vehicles for kids** provide a rich context for children to explore fundamental concepts while engaging in enjoyable activities. The following are some key areas where playing with these detailed vehicles can be highly beneficial:
- Fine Motor Skills: Gripping, pushing, pulling, and manipulating the small parts of an excavator or the hook of a crane sharpens dexterity and hand-eye coordination.
- Gross Motor Skills: Moving larger vehicles around a play space, reaching for objects, and orchestrating broader movements contributes to the development of larger muscle groups.
- Problem-Solving: Encountering obstacles, such as a “stuck” bus, compels children to think creatively about how to resolve the situation, much like an actual engineer.
- Imaginative Play: These realistic vehicles fuel rich storytelling and role-playing scenarios, fostering creativity and narrative development.
- Cognitive Development: Children learn about cause and effect, spatial relationships, basic physics principles (like leverage), and object permanence through hands-on interaction.
- Emotional Development: Through managing play scenarios, expressing ideas, and even sharing toys, children begin to understand emotions and develop empathy.
Selecting the Right Bruder Toys for Young Explorers
When choosing **Bruder toys** or any **vehicles for kids**, several considerations are paramount to ensure the best play experience. The goal is to provide tools for their developmental journey, not just distractions. Thus, careful selection is encouraged to match the toy with the child’s specific stage of development and interests, ensuring both safety and engagement.
Firstly, the complexity of the toy should align with the child’s age; simpler designs are better for younger children, while older kids might appreciate more intricate features and functions. Furthermore, durability is a significant factor, as these toys are often subjected to enthusiastic play in various environments, including sandboxes. Quality construction ensures longevity and continued engagement, allowing for sustained imaginative adventures where stories are built as readily as sandcastles.
